its getting cold out and i have a offey intake with 4bbl carb. on a 84 with 2.8. my b2 is cranky when its cold. i figure the air temp is causing slight carborator icing. so i am looking for a heat riser on a aircleaner. i cant seem to have luck with after market.

i was wondering if there is a 4bbl aircleaner from stock that might work and fit under the hood. i tried a truck aircleaner but it is too tall.

Probably not carburetor icing, but cold air sent to a cool engine can cause the problems you describe, possibly. Have you looked into an old Mustang air cleaner? They will fit a 4v and possibly fit underneath the hood. I run a 289 hipo style open element air cleaner with my V8, no interference.

It doesn't have to be a 4v stock. The Ford 2100 and 2150 air cleaners have the same large opening as a 4V carb.

I have a Spectre on my 84 B2 2.8L definitely not close to the stock setup as the OEM AC box is completely gone. However, first thing on these colder mornings I go out to fire it up and it is a pain sometimes, but coming from being the owner of an 84 ford ranger with the same engine I learned they can be quite temperamental at times. With the B2 once I get it started and I keep my foot slightly on the accelerator for a few seconds I've learned to just start driving it, and within a mile or 2 its warmed up and idling just fine. Maybe try the Spectre air cleaner and then just hop in and drive it after it idles for a couple minutes.
